.fron-industries-hero{background:var(--brand-primary-dark)}.fron-industry-grid article{min-height:300px;padding:28px;border:1px solid var(--brand-border);background:#fff}.fron-industry-grid span{display:inline-flex;align-items:center;justify-content:center;width:48px;height:48px;margin-bottom:18px;background:var(--brand-primary);color:#fff;font-weight:700}.fron-requirements{background:var(--brand-bg-alt)}.fron-long-note{max-width:980px;margin:28px auto 0}